Hebrew-English Dictionary
Strongs: H5771
Hebrew: עָוֺן
Transliteration: ʻâvôn
Pronunciation: aw-vone'
Part of Speech: Noun Masculine
Bible Usage: {fault} {iniquity} {mischief} punishment (of {iniquity}) sin.
Definition:
{perversity} that {is} (moral) evil
1. perversity, depravity, iniquity, guilt or punishment of iniquity
a. iniquity
b. guilt of iniquity, guilt (as great), guilt (of condition)
c. consequence of or punishment for iniquity
